Generating Enterprise JavaBeansTM with StP/UML 8.x
This document describes the process of modeling Enterprise JavaBeans with StP/UML. Enterprise JavaBeans, or EJB for short, is a new architectural framework for building distributed applications, much in the fashion of OMG’s CORBA architecture.
This document shows how users can model the various types of EJBs with StP/UML and how they should augment their models with additional information needed for code generation.
Furthermore, we’ll discuss the outcome of the generation, the generated interfaces, classes, buildfiles, and the DeploymentDescriptor, an XML file with descriptive information about EJBs. We’ll have a short look at how the generated EJBs can be verified and deployed into an EJB application server.
